The in-house restaurant of Hotel Annapurna, Ghar-e-Kabab is an authentic Indian restaurant in the heart of Kathmandu. They are particularly known for their range of north Indian and tandoori food. The décor of the restaurant is reminiscent of the essence of India with Indian miniatures hanging on the walls. The ornate carved-wood ceiling of Ghar-e-Kabab adds a whole new dimension to its look which you can enjoy while having your meal with ghazals being played in the background.
